Louisville males’s basketball has its new head coach — and extra checks to jot down.
Charleston’s Pat Kelsey might be named Kenny Payne’s successor at a information convention after a gathering of U of L’s Athletic Affiliation Govt Committee and Board of Administrators at 3 p.m. Thursday, a supply with direct information of the deal confirmed to The Courier Journal.
Kelsey, 48, owns a 261-122 report, a .681 successful proportion and 4 NCAA Event appearances throughout 12 seasons of teaching, 9 at Winthrop (2012-21) and three with the Cougars (2021-24).
This is a take a look at how a lot cash the Cardinals owe Charleston after poaching Kelsey — and different males’s basketball coaches who’re nonetheless on the books:
Pat Kelsey’s buyout
Kelsey’s buyout was $1 million by the top of his contract in 2028, per Steve Berkowitz with USA TODAY Sports activities.

The Cincinnati native signed a five-year contract extension final February. Based on a information launch from Charleston Athletics, he earned $1.1 million yearly; $600,000 in base wage supplemented by $500,000 in personal funds.
Kelsey leaves the Cougars — his second head-coaching gig — with a 75-27 report, a .735 successful proportion and two NCAA Event appearances, each of which resulted in first-round exits.
Kenny Payne’s buyout
Louisville owes Payne $8 million as a part of a buyout settlement that began at $10 million and was set to lower by $2 million annually of his tenure, that means it could have dropped to $6 million April 1.
Chris Mack’s buyout
When Louisville parted methods with former coach Chris Mack on Jan. 27, 2022, it agreed to a $4.8 million severance bundle that’s being paid in month-to-month increments of $133,333.33 till Jan. 31, 2025.
